GIVE ME BACK TODAY

It’s almost time, and all know it comes too soon
Perceived as faster than the phases of the moon
Couldn’t life just for once, play a different tune
The hour hand is pointing up to a darkening sky
And in the distance, I can hear the seagulls cry
Time is finite so they say, so give me back today

I’m not asking for much, merely a short extension
I guess all in this circumstance will feel the tension 
That sense of nearness, a narrator fails to mention
This last twenty four hours that I will miss so much
My hairs rise, as I can almost feel that gentle touch
It’ll be soon to fade away, so give me back today

Some have even predicted that a new world awaits
And a future that only the wise man contemplates
But how does he know when it’s all up to the Fates
As each time is done, the contract makes it clear
No outward sign of resignation, just perhaps a tear
Is it really so much to ask, just give me back today
